You can make a big difference in your neighborhood by shopping local at a small business. On Saturday November 27th we are asking people to help your neighborhood by shopping local.
There are many ways to make a difference in your neighborhood including; purchase your Christmas presents from small a business this year, order from a local restaurant and post on social media about your favorite local business.
When you buy from a small business, you’re helping a little girl get dance lessons, a little boy his team jersey, moms & dads put food on the table.
